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- The effect on the character and appearance of the area
What decided it
The removal of the hedgebank and creation of a new access to Moorland Road would result in an uncharacteristic, strong frontage relationship of industrial activity that would harmfully dilute the residential character of this stretch of the road.
Plan policies cited: Policy 2, Policy 12
